  • Abstract
    Today, historical, cultural and emotional bonds between Turkey and other communitieswithin the Turkish World are in a strong state. Changing world balance makes it a necessityfor Turkey to concern about other Turkish communities in other regions. Atatürk’s personalityand every phase of his efforts to make Turkey a modern nation can set an excellent modelfor today’s Turkish communities. In this study, by stating Atatürk’s views about the TurkishWorld, an answer to the question of “Can the system of Kemalist Thought be put forward as amodernization model for today’s Turkish communities?” is sought
